Girl with a glass terrarium head
text-to-video
Any aspect ratio
This surreal, cinematic portrait takes place in a sun-drenched flower field under a clear blue sky with soft clouds. A figure stands at the center, wearing a loose, pastel purple slip dress and thin gloves, holding a bouquet of lavender. Instead of a head, the figure holds a classic glass fishbowl displaying a close-up of the blooming lavender, blending reality and media. The composition is soft and dreamy, with pastel tones, shallow depth of field, and gentle natural light. A light breeze stirs the flowers. The camera is fixed at eye level and in focus, creating a quiet yet eerie atmosphere. The surreal structure has a surreal, poetic, and slightly nostalgic aesthetic.
AI Product Demo Video Template (Text-to-Video)
Turn plain text into a polished, product-ready demo video in minutes using Magic Hour’s Text-to-Video engine. This template is built for founders, marketers, and builders who need to explain a product clearly—without hiring a video team.
What this template is best for
Use this Text-to-Video template when you need to:
- Launch or showcase a SaaS product, app, or API
- Create quick demo videos for landing pages or Product Hunt
- Produce short explainer clips for social (LinkedIn, X, TikTok, YouTube Shorts)
- Onboard users with simple “how it works” walkthroughs
- Validate messaging and positioning before investing in full production
You provide the script (or bullet points). Magic Hour turns it into a product demo video you can share, test, and iterate.
How to remix this template in Magic Hour
You can recreate and customize this template in a few minutes:
Start from Text-to-Video
- Go to Text-to-Video.
- Use your product description, onboarding copy, or FAQ content as the base script.
Structure your script like a high-performing product demo
A simple pattern that works consistently:- Hook (1–2 sentences): Who is this for and what problem you solve
- Problem (1–2 sentences): The friction or pain your user feels today
- Solution (2–4 sentences): What your product does and why it’s different
- How it works (3–6 steps): Short, concrete actions or features
- Proof or credibility (optional): Metrics, social proof, or use cases
- Call to action (1 sentence): What viewers should do next
You can paste this structure directly into Magic Hour, then revise after seeing a first video draft.
Add product visuals (optional but recommended)
For more realistic demos, you can pair Text-to-Video with:- Screenshots or UI mockups you enhance using the AI Image Editor
- Product shots generated via AI Image Generator or AI Photo Generator
- Branded scenes, icons, or characters using the AI Art Generator or AI Icon Generator
Import or reference these visuals in your script (e.g., “show dashboard,” “show pricing page,” “show mobile app home screen”) to guide the generated video.
Layer in voice and personality
If you want narration:- Use AI Voice Generator to create a professional voiceover from your script.
- Or clone your own voice with AI Voice Cloner so the demo sounds like you or your brand’s spokesperson.
Once you have your voiceover, pair it with the Text-to-Video visuals for a complete product story.
Tighten your message for different channels
From a single base script, you can quickly create channel-specific variants:- Landing page explainer: 45–90 seconds, clear and calm
- Paid ads: 15–30 seconds, strong hook, 1–3 key benefits, direct CTA
- Founder walkthrough: Slightly more detailed, conversational tone
- Support or onboarding: Step-by-step, focused on reducing churn and tickets
Reuse the template in Magic Hour, adjust the text, and regenerate. This is usually faster than editing one “master” video manually.
Example flows you can build from this template
Use this Text-to-Video demo template as a backbone and extend it with other Magic Hour tools:
Talking-head style product explainer
- Generate a face using the AI Face Generator or Avatar Generator.
- Turn it into a speaking presenter with AI Talking Photo.
- Combine that presenter with your Text-to-Video demo content for a “virtual host” walk-through.
UI walkthrough with animated screens
- Create polished UI frames using AI Image Generator.
- Turn key screens into short motion clips via Image-to-Video.
- Use this Text-to-Video template to narrate the flow and connect those clips into a consistent story.
Social-first teaser for your product
- Start with a condensed, high-energy version of the script in Text-to-Video.
- Add meme-like variants using AI Meme Generator.
- Export short loops or GIFs with AI GIF Generator for social feeds.
Character-driven product demos
- Generate a mascot or brand character with AI Character Generator or Animated Characters Generator.
- Use the Text-to-Video template to script a simple narrative where the character “uses” your product to solve a problem.
Crafting a script that works well with Text-to-Video
To get predictable, useful results from Text-to-Video, write your script so that it’s both human-readable and machine-actionable:
Use short sentences and explicit directions
- “Show a close-up of a marketer looking at confusing dashboards.”
- “Cut to a clean product dashboard with three clear metrics.”
This helps the model understand when to shift scenes or visuals.
Anchor on outcomes, not just features
Instead of: “Our app has real-time analytics.”
Use: “See real-time analytics that show which campaigns are driving revenue, not just clicks.”
This improves clarity for viewers and helps the model pick better visual metaphors.Use consistent terminology
If your product has a primary object (e.g., “workspace,” “board,” “pipeline,” “campaign”), use that same word throughout the script. LLMs and generative systems handle consistency better than synonyms when mapping visuals to concepts.Make your CTA explicit
End each variant of the video with a short, imperative CTA:- “Start a free trial.”
- “Join the waitlist today.”
- “Book a 15-minute product tour.”
Enhancing quality with other Magic Hour tools
Once you have a working demo from this Text-to-Video template, you can refine and scale it:
Sharpen visuals & branding
- Upscale and clean generated frames using AI Image Upscaler.
- Remove unwanted elements from screenshots with AI Remover or Remove Object from Photo.
- Replace or standardize backgrounds with AI Background Generator or Image Background Remover.
Polish for distribution
- Add captions automatically with Auto Subtitle Generator for accessibility and better engagement on mute.
- Enhance resolution for bigger screens using Video Upscaler.
Localized or variant demos
- Change the voice language or accent using AI Voice Generator or AI Voice Changer to localize demos.
- Create region-specific thumbnails with Thumbnail Maker or Album Cover Generator.
Remix ideas: going beyond a single product demo
Once you have a base Text-to-Video demo template that works for your product, you can spin off multiple use cases without starting from scratch:
Investor or pitch videos
Adapt the script to stress market size, traction, and differentiation. Use more data-driven visuals; you can even create stylized charts with AI Illustration Generator or Comic Book Generator for more narrative decks.Customer onboarding tours
Turn each key workflow (setup, first project, integration, billing) into a short Text-to-Video chapter. Combine with AI Talking Photo for a consistent “human” guide across your help center.Use-case specific demos
For different ICPs (e.g., sales teams, marketers, developers):- Duplicate the original Text-to-Video script.
- Swap examples, metrics, and vocabulary to match that audience.
- Regenerate variants and test which resonate via email or social.
Educational & content marketing
Use the same template to create “how to” or “best practices” content explaining your domain, not just your product. This works well for SEO and thought leadership, and makes your product demo feel less like an ad and more like a resource.
Related Magic Hour templates & tools you might use together
If you like this Text-to-Video demo template, these are often used alongside it:
- Video-to-Video – Transform an existing rough screen recording or demo into a more stylized, consistent visual format.
- Face Swap Video and Face Swap (GIF) – Quickly test different presenters or spokespersons in your demo concepts.
- Lip Sync – Match your AI-generated or cloned voice to existing video footage for founder intros or customer stories.
- Animation Template – Turn your script into more stylized animated explainers while keeping the same core narrative structure.
How to get the most leverage from this template
To create your own high-performing product demo:
- Draft a concise script using the structure above.
- Generate a first pass with Text-to-Video.
- Watch it once only to identify confusion points or missing steps.
- Tighten the script (shorter sentences, clearer visuals, stronger CTA).
- Regenerate, then add voice, subtitles, and upscaling as needed.
- Clone and adapt the template for different audiences, channels, and stages of your funnel.
This Text-to-Video template gives you a reusable pattern for product storytelling. Instead of reinventing each demo from scratch, you iterate on a proven structure—and let Magic Hour handle the heavy lifting of visuals, voices, and polish.